Reader Q&A: What is going to be the trend for sunglasses this season?

by Katy Smail
Jun
17
2008

I have a question. What is going to be the trend for sunglasses this summer and early Fall? - Michael (June 2nd, 2008)

Sunglasses are a funny thing in terms of trends because there are only so many ways to remodel a pair of spectacles. But, somehow, there is always some new utterly covetable style. The most obvious trend of the moment, for boys and girls, are the classic Ray-Ban Wayfarer sunglasses.

Ruffles: A Summer Must-Have

by Angie Omata
Jun
12
2008

Natalie Portman rocked the ruffled look in Cannes last month, and since then, the frilly and feminine style has become a copy-worthy look for Summer. Being that not all of us can afford Lanvin, Givenchy and designer duds of the like, here are some cute and affordable tiered dresses that will help us mimic the glamorous look.

CASUAL

velvettorch_060608.jpg

This Velvet Torch jersey dress is simple and casual, but can easily be dressed up with a belt and a cute pair of heels. The single ruffle at the bust adds a girlie touch without going over-the-top. $44 available at Nordstrom.
